Sprinkles Cupcake ATM

On the grounds of the Americana in Glendale, you will find an ATM that dispenses cupcakes.

Babyland at Forest Lawn Cemetery

Inside Forest Lawn Cemetery in Glendale you’ll find a small section that serves as the final resting place of infants and children. It’s known, of course, as Babyland.

Ben Franklin Statue

In an out-of-the-way corner of Glendale’s Exchange, you’ll find a bronze statue of Benjamin Franklin sitting alone on a bench.
